National games of intrigue:

#11 Georgia vs #6 South Carolina (+6) 1:30 Pacific, ESPN: Both of these teams looked pretty good in their opening week performances -- no shame in Georgia losing to an elite Clemson team -- but all I can think of is how badly South Carolina destroyed Georgia last season. South Carolina's defense is more than good enough to frustrate Georgia's offense, and I think this one will be close. I definitely don't think Georgia is a touchdown better than the Cocks. Take the points here, and enjoy the Jadeveon Clowney show.

Miami vs #12 Florida (-2), 9:00 AM Pacific, ESPN: Florida kind of turned some teams off when they only beat Toledo by 18, but you need to realize that these aren't the Steve Spurrier or Urban Meyer Gators any more. The WIll Muschamp Gators are going to beat teams ugly, and that's how they want to play. Miami hasn't beaten anybody of consequence in a long time and their offense has struggled against the better defenses they've played of late. Florida wins by about 10 and easily covers.

#17 Michigan vs #14 Notre Dame (+3) 5:00 Pacific, ESPN: I have an irrational dislike for Devin Gardner. As Michigan QB's go, he's definitely about 6 pegs below average, though he isn't Denard Robinson-bad. Michigan's offense didn't really blow my skirt up in the air despite their overall throttling of CMU, and I an overall talent edge to the Domers. I also give a cavernous coaching advantage to the Irish. Notre Dame covers here, and taking them outright would be a great value bet.
